What You'll Do
- Design Complex Engineering Problems — Craft advanced, domain-specific challenges across areas like FEA (Finite Element Analysis), heat transfer, fluid dynamics, kinematics, and material science to rigorously stress-test AI performance
- Author Ground-Truth Solutions — Develop precise, step-by-step technical solutions and benchmark responses that AI systems use as learning references
- Audit Technical Reasoning — Evaluate AI-generated outputs including CAD logic, thermodynamic proofs, and material specifications for accuracy, safety, and compliance with engineering standards (e.g., ASME, ISO)
- Refine AI Thinking — Identify and document logical failures in AI reasoning — such as incorrect force distributions, energy conservation violations, or flawed material assumptions — and provide structured feedback to improve model performance
Who You Are
- Holds a Master's (in progress or completed) or PhD in Mechanical Engineering, Aerospace Engineering, or a closely related discipline
- Strong foundational expertise in one or more core areas: solid mechanics, fluid mechanics, thermodynamics, CAD/CAM, or manufacturing processes
- Able to communicate complex technical concepts and physical phenomena clearly and precisely in writing
- Meticulous attention to detail when reviewing mathematical derivations, unit conversions, and physical system constraints
